  • Old Meeting House Museum: Discover the rich history of Barrington at the Old Meeting House Museum, where you'll find captivating exhibits that showcase local culture and heritage. Its charming atmosphere invites you to explore the stories of the community and its evolution over the years.
  • Seal Island Lighthouse Museum: Visit the Seal Island Lighthouse Museum to marvel at the historic lighthouse and learn about its role in maritime navigation. The site offers stunning coastal views and an insight into the lives of the lighthouse keepers and the area's maritime history.
  • Western Counties Military Museum: Immerse yourself in military history at the Western Counties Military Museum, featuring a diverse collection of artifacts and displays. Gain a deeper understanding of the sacrifices made by local servicemen and women while appreciating the cultural significance of their stories.

Best time to go to Barrington

The best time to visit Barrington can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Barrington falls in August, when vis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Barrington falls in February,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January31.6°F (-0.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
February30.9°F (-0.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
March34.5°F (1.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ly Low
April41.9°F (5.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
May49.1°F (9.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
June56.1°F (13.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
July62.8°F (17.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
August64.0°F (17.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
September60.1°F (15.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
October53.1°F (11.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age
November44.4°F (6.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
December37.0°F (2.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age

What's the weather like in Barrington?

The hottest months are usually August and July, with an average temperature of 16°C, while the coldest months are February and January, with an average of 1°C. The snowiest months in Barrington are January, February, March and November, with each month seeing an average of 24 cm of snowfall.
